Scope: blueprint sets for the Northgate Annex building permit. Shift lead responsibilities: pull the sealed blueprint tubes from cage B, confirm tube count against the manifest, and stage them at bay 3 by 07:30. Tubes stay upright; no stacking under other freight. One run, one vehicle, no shared loads. Driver signs the custody sheet at loading and again at the Overcliff Planning Office dock. Report any broken tube seal before the vehicle leaves. The confidential courier hand-over instruction follows below.

drop instructions, hahip-badug: the quenox ralath courier leaves the kaseth fraiel rusiel tameth belys istdor ralion giliel ledger at gate 7830 under passcode 165413

The wizard now validates headers in a pre-flight pass, so malformed files are rejected before any rows are staged; customers will see a per-column error report instead of the old generic failure. Encoding detection still struggles with mixed Latin-9 files, so ask users to re-export as UTF-8 when rows look garbled. Chunked uploads resume automatically after network drops. For reference when triaging tickets, the current import service configuration is below.

service settings:
FRAMIR_LOG_LEVEL=debug
FRAMIR_METRICS_HOST=metrics.framir.tolvaqcorp.corp
FRAMIR_POOL_SIZE=16

Subject: Memtrace cut-over complete

Team,

Cut-over to Memtrace v2 for GPU memory profiling finished last night. Old v1 agents are disabled; any tickets referencing v1 dashboards should be closed as resolved-by-migration. Sampling overhead is now under 2% and allocation traces include kernel names. Known gap: profiles older than 30 days were not migrated. Point customers at the v2 docs for setup questions. For reference when troubleshooting, the agent now runs with the following configuration.

settings of bagaf-bawip:
[aldax]
port = 5000
region = south-4
host = aldax.brasklabs.corp
team = brivan
timeout_ms = 2000
retries = 2